Quantum Break Developer Says Game Awards Trailer Will Be ‘Best Footage Yet’

The trailer is said to be very different and fresh.

Quantum Break

We’ve been hearing quite a bit about the graphics quality of Quantum Break basically since the game was first announced. The company doubled down on what it thinks are going to be truly impressive graphics. Now Remedy Entertainment has announced that they are going to be showing off even more in a new trailer that will air at this week’s Video Games Awards show. Remedy says the new trailer is going to be bringing new and fresh content that will also be quite good looking.

On the official Remedy Twitter account, the firm also said this will be the best footage yet. There were a couple of other announcements that followed that tweet, with Microsoft announcing on its own Twitter account that Quantum Break won’t be the only Xbox One game scheduled to be featured on the Video Game Awards show.

Aaron Greenberg, the Xbox games lead marketer would not go into details but did say there were going to be other games that will make an appearance on the show. Quantum Break looks like it’s going to be getting quite a bit of the focus though, especially considering Remedy is talking about being in the home stretch of the development process. Sam Lake himself said the company is making its final push in order to get the game done on schedule. Quantum Break is scheduled for launch exclusively on the Xbox One on April 5, 2016 and apparently if you watch the Video Games Award show this Thursday you’ll be able to get another peek at the game.
